In the ever-evolving realm of blockchain technology, modular blockchains are emerging as the unsung heroes behind some of the most innovative Layer-2 solutions on the market today. This approach is fundamentally reshaping the way we think about decentralized networks, making them more efficient, scalable, and cost-effective. Let’s unravel how modular blockchains are driving this transformation.

The Essence of Modular Blockchains

At its core, a modular blockchain is a framework that allows different components of a blockchain network to be developed, deployed, and scaled independently. Unlike monolithic blockchains where everything is tightly integrated, modular blockchains segment functionalities into modules or layers that can operate independently or in concert, depending on the requirements. This modularity brings a level of flexibility and adaptability that was previously unimaginable.

Why Layer-2 Solutions Matter

Layer-2 solutions are designed to enhance the scalability and efficiency of blockchain networks. When a blockchain network becomes congested with a high volume of transactions, it can slow down and become expensive to process each transaction. Layer-2 solutions aim to alleviate this by moving transactions off the main blockchain (Layer 1) and processing them on secondary layers. This not only reduces congestion but also significantly lowers transaction fees.

The Synergy of Modular Blockchains and Layer-2 Solutions

Modular blockchains provide the perfect environment for Layer-2 solutions to thrive. By breaking down the blockchain into distinct, manageable modules, developers can focus on optimizing each layer to handle specific tasks—such as transaction processing, data storage, or smart contract execution—more effectively. This approach allows for:

Scalability: Modular blockchains can scale more efficiently because individual components can be upgraded or expanded without disrupting the entire network. For example, if transaction throughput needs a boost, a Layer-2 solution can be enhanced or added without touching the underlying Layer 1.

Efficiency: Each module can be fine-tuned to handle its specific tasks more efficiently. This specialization means less overhead and more efficient resource use. For instance, a module dedicated to transaction processing can use the latest algorithms and technologies to ensure speedy and secure transactions.

Cost Reduction: By offloading transactions to Layer-2 solutions, the burden on the main blockchain is lessened, leading to reduced fees. This is especially beneficial in high-demand scenarios where Layer-1 fees can skyrocket. Modular blockchains facilitate this by providing the infrastructure needed for seamless Layer-2 operations.

Technical Deep Dive: The Mechanics of Modular Blockchains

Understanding the technical underpinnings of modular blockchains is crucial to appreciating their impact on Layer-2 solutions. At a technical level, modular blockchains achieve their goals through several key mechanisms:

Separation of Concerns: Modular blockchains divide the blockchain’s operations into distinct modules, each responsible for a specific function. This separation of concerns allows for more focused development and optimization of each module.

Interoperability: One of the significant advantages of modular blockchains is their ability to interact seamlessly with other blockchains. This interoperability is crucial for Layer-2 solutions that often need to communicate with Layer-1 blockchains to validate transactions or secure data.

Flexibility and Upgradability: Modular designs make it easier to update and upgrade individual components without affecting the entire network. This flexibility is essential for maintaining the integrity and security of the blockchain while allowing for continuous improvement and innovation.

Advanced Layer-2 Solutions Enabled by Modular Blockchains

Modular blockchains are paving the way for advanced Layer-2 solutions that offer unparalleled efficiency and performance. Here’s a closer look at some of these solutions:

1. State Channels and Sidechains

State channels and sidechains are two popular Layer-2 solutions enabled by modular blockchains. These mechanisms allow multiple transactions to occur off the main blockchain, with the final state being settled on Layer 1. Here’s how they work:

State Channels: State channels enable multiple transactions to take place between a group of participants without involving the main blockchain until the final settlement. This approach drastically reduces the number of transactions on Layer 1, leading to lower fees and faster processing times.

Sidechains: Sidechains are separate blockchains that run parallel to the main blockchain but are interconnected. They can use different consensus mechanisms, enabling unique features like different rules, faster transaction speeds, or lower fees. Sidechains can then settle their state on the main blockchain, ensuring security and trust.

2. Rollups

Rollups are another cutting-edge Layer-2 solution that modular blockchains facilitate. Rollups bundle multiple transactions into a single batch and post the summary on Layer 1, significantly reducing the load on the main blockchain. There are two main types of rollups:

Optimistic Rollups: In optimistic rollups, transactions are assumed to be valid until proven otherwise. This approach increases throughput but requires a system for fraud proofs to maintain security.

Zero-Knowledge (ZK) Rollups: ZK rollups use advanced cryptographic techniques to prove the validity of transactions without revealing the details. This method offers high throughput and security, making it a powerful tool for scaling blockchain networks.

Real-World Applications and Case Studies

To truly grasp the transformative power of modular blockchains and Layer-2 solutions, let’s examine some real-world applications and case studies:

1. StarkEx

StarkEx is a decentralized exchange built on StarkWare’s ZK-rollup technology. By using ZK-rollups, StarkEx can offer fast, low-cost transactions while maintaining the security and decentralization of Ethereum. This solution exemplifies how modular blockchains and advanced Layer-2 technologies can revolutionize decentralized finance.

2. Lightning Network

Although not a modular blockchain per se, the Lightning Network is a Layer-2 solution for Bitcoin that operates on a similar principle. It allows for near-instantaneous, low-cost transactions between Bitcoin users by creating payment channels off the main blockchain. This network demonstrates the potential of Layer-2 solutions to address scalability issues in blockchain networks.
